Transaction 23ef8826243360968dd9e61215ccc93d88a4ecdda364c5fb7140cac85da52d58
1 Input
1 Output
-
23ef8826243360968dd9e61215ccc93d88a4ecdda364c5fb7140cac85da52d58:0
- value
- 267105430
- script pubkey
- OP_0 OP_PUSHBYTES_20 741685c92bc62051d0348d4cfecc36489f828a61
- address
- bc1qwstgtjftccs9r5p534x0anpkfz0c9znpz20x8h